Software Quality Assurance: From Theory to Implementation Daniel Galin. 64 Alternative models of software quality factors Formal comparisons: Both exclude the McCalls Testability factor. The Evans and Marciniak factor model consists of 12 factors classified into three categories.
WebTwo factor models, appearing during the late 1980s, considered to be alternatives to the McCall classic factor model. The Evans and Marciniak factor model (Evans and Marciniak, 1987). The Deutsch and Willis factor model (Deutsch and Willis, 1988). Verifiability defined in Evans and Marciniak requirements define design and programming
